Default Now heres an epic problem

First and foremost I haven't a clue whether this is technically in the right place. Now I say this because I have a 30G zune that was upgraded to an 80g zune somehow (before I bought it). Now what has happened is it has evidently crashed. It will not respond to me trying to restart it (holding the <- button while pressing the top of the circle), nor does it respond to me pressing the play/pause button. NOW, what makes this even more interesting is when I plug it in to my computer, it just falls in and out of linking up via usb port. Please help, seeing as how I bought this off of ebay and I doubt it will be covered under any warrenty seeing as how its all screwy now

The usual suspects: make sure its not connected to a hub, some computers have hubs built in, easy way to check is to go to My computer, Right click, Properties, select hardware, click Device manager, from there expand USB controllers, and count how many USB root hubs you have listed, then count the amount of USB ports your computer has, if you have more ports than hubs, you will need to connect your zune to different ports until you find one that connects stably. Try to be sure not to use any USB extension cables, and if you can, get a charger for your zune. Try the hard reset... Look it up. If nothing else, try using UNZOONE to uninstall the zune software and drivers, and re-download the zune software and install it again, if even that doesn't help, try another computer.

Thank you all for your imput, I figured out the problem from a post in another thread. Despite the fact that I NEVER under any circumstances put it on lock the combination of "Lock, Unlock, Lock, Unlock, Backbutton, Up" seemed to do the trick, although now I have the interesting problem of having songs skipping on me. What I suspect is that this is due to the fact that I was charging my zune while downloading songs (so the songs uploaded as soon as they were done downloading), so I'm going to attempt to remidy this by removing and adding all the songs.
